Electropolymerized Self‐Assembled Monolayers of a 3,4‐Ethylenedioxythiophene‐Thiophene Hybrid System

Abstract: Self‐assembled monolayers (SAMs) of a conjugated bithiophenic system connected to an alkanethiol chain have been deposited on gold surface. The electroactive bithiophenic system involves a 3,4‐ethylenedioxythiophene (EDOT) unit and a thiophene ring on which an alkanethiol is attached at the internal β‐position via a sulfide linkage. The analysis of the structure of the SAMs by IR spectroscopy, ellipsometry, contact angle measurement and X‐ray photoelectron spectroscopy (XPS) provides consistent results indicat… Show more

“…The broad peak observed in Figure 3B) at lower potential, centered at 0.1 V vs Ag/AgCl, was defined as the reduction peak of the polymer. As described recently by Roncali et al,62 alkanethiols substituted by EDOT derivatives immobilized on gold electrodes formed a 2D polymer without the presence of monomers in solution if the immobilized monomers are close enough to each other. Here, since the starting surface 5 is not a monolayer, we did not assume that a 2D polymer is formed, but islets of PEDOT could be formed on the surface after oxidation of the immobilized BiEDOT subunits.…”
